About Aswath Damodaran

Aswath Damodaran, operating under the handle @aswathdamodaranonvaluation on YouTube, is a prominent figure in finance education. Based in the US, Damodaran is a professor at the Stern School of Business at New York University, specializing in corporate finance, valuation, and investment philosophies. His YouTube channel serves as an extensive educational resource, hosting online versions of his university courses alongside other finance-related video content. The channel features structured playlists such as 'The Corporate Finance Online,' which includes an introductory video and 36 sessions, and 'The Valuation' playlist, comprising 25 sessions covering various valuation approaches and issues. Additionally, an 'Investment Philosophies' playlist explores different investment strategies.
